I started playing around with Gallio since it allows running MbUnit tests 
directly from inside VisualStudio through ReSharper.
But it appears to make VS incredibly slow:
every key I type inside a codefile that contains an MbUnit test, VS freezes, 
sometimes also becomes all white, sometimes I get a 'synchronizing with 
external changes...' on the status bar. And after 10-15 seconds I get the 
control back. But then, next key, same 10-15 of pain.

I tried disabling Gallio from VS Add-ins, but nothing changed.
The only way to make this pain go away is to uncheck Gallio from the 'Unit 
testing providers' inside R# options.
